Reported risk: On certain motorhomes, after the battery disconnect is turned on, the controller for the slide-out rooms could cause the slide-outs to move in or out unexpectedly without warning. This could increase the risk of injury and/or damage to property. Correction: Dealers will replace the slide-out controller. Note: This condition can only happen with the ignition key in the off/accessory position and the battery disconnect on.
